Aguadilla CBP Thermal Video
U.S. Customs and Border Protection released approximately three minutes of thermal video showing an unidentified object passing rapidly across the runway at Rafael Hernández Airport, briefly entering the water and continuing flight.

The video was released through FOIA and circulated by the Scientific Coalition for UAP Studies (SCU), which produced a detailed analysis estimating object speeds and the apparent water-entry behavior.
Editor's context
Independent analyst Mick West has proposed that the object is a wedding lantern or similar light source, with the apparent water-entry being a parallax artifact. The SCU response argues the kinematics do not match a wind-borne lantern. Both analyses use the same source video and disagree on geometric assumptions.

- AnnotationApproximately 3 minutes of thermal imagery captured. Object reportedly enters water at one point and re-emerges, then continues flight.
- AnnotationReleased to the public via FOIA in April 2015. Subsequent analyses by SCU and Mick West reached opposing conclusions using the same source video.
